About N-[4-[(5-methyl-1,2-oxazol-3-yl)sulfamoyl]phenyl]-2-(4-methylphenoxy)butanamide
N-[4-[(5-methyl-1,2-oxazol-3-yl)sulfamoyl]phenyl]-2-(4-methylphenoxy)butanamide (PubChem CID 3163982) has the molecular formula C21H23N3O5S
and a molecular weight of 429.50 g/mol. Its IUPAC name is N-[4-[(5-methyl-1,2-oxazol-3-yl)sulfamoyl]phenyl]-2-(4-methylphenoxy)butanamide.

What is the SMILES notation for N-[4-[(5-methyl-1,2-oxazol-3-yl)sulfamoyl]phenyl]-2-(4-methylphenoxy)butanamide?
The canonical SMILES for N-[4-[(5-methyl-1,2-oxazol-3-yl)sulfamoyl]phenyl]-2-(4-methylphenoxy)butanamide is CCC(Oc1ccc(C)cc1)C(=O)Nc1ccc(S(=O)(=O)Nc2cc(C)on2)cc1.
What is the InChIKey of N-[4-[(5-methyl-1,2-oxazol-3-yl)sulfamoyl]phenyl]-2-(4-methylphenoxy)butanamide?
The InChIKey is YVOGANSEPCSZJH-UHFFFAOYSA-N. The full InChI is InChI=1S/C21H23N3O5S/c1-4-19(28-17-9-5-14(2)6-10-17)21(25)22-16-7-11-18(12-8-16)30(26,27)24-20-13-15(3)29-23-20/h5-13,19H,4H2,1-3H3,(H,22,25)(H,23,24).
What are the key properties of N-[4-[(5-methyl-1,2-oxazol-3-yl)sulfamoyl]phenyl]-2-(4-methylphenoxy)butanamide?
N-[4-[(5-methyl-1,2-oxazol-3-yl)sulfamoyl]phenyl]-2-(4-methylphenoxy)butanamide has a molecular weight of 429.50 g/mol, XLogP of 3.89, 8 rotatable bonds, 2 hydrogen bond donors, and 6 hydrogen bond acceptors.
